Strategic Drivers: QSR Expansion and "Kitchen Zero"
The market's 1.55X growth multiplier is underpinned by the aggressive global expansion of Quick-Service Restaurants (QSRs), which now account for 65% of total demand. As labor shortages and operational costs rise, food service operators are pivoting toward "ready-to-cook" frozen solutions that eliminate fresh prep dependency while ensuring 100% consistency across global franchises.

Regional Growth Engines
India (5.6% CAGR): Leading global growth through massive investments in cold chain infrastructure and a burgeoning fast-food culture in Tier-2 cities.
USA (4.3% CAGR): The world’s food service laboratory, where "Pathways to Premium" (Pathways A & G) are driving a USD 3.6 billion revenue pool in specialty cuts.
Europe (3.9% CAGR): Germany remains the regional titan with a 5% market share, though France and the UK are rapidly closing the gap through gourmet private-label developments.
